4. Which product impressed you the most during the technical training?
Actually, all the products impressed me, but one in particular: The HoseGuard® hose rupture protection from our Protect Air range. With a small investment, companies can protect their employees and equipment from the dangerous whipping of a damaged or burst compressed air hose. Hose ruptures can cause enormous damage to people and machinery.
